About the Squirrel
Squirrels are quick, agile little mammals found in forests, parks, and gardens around the world. Known for their bushy tails and constant activity, they spend much of the year gathering and storing nuts, seeds, and acorns to see them through the colder months.
Their sharp claws and remarkable balance allow squirrels to leap confidently between branches high above the ground, while their expressive faces and curious nature have made them a familiar and cherished sight in everyday life across many countries.
